Is Python good for making 3D games?

Is Python good for making 3D games?

While Python excels in 2D game development, its support for complex 3D graphics is somewhat limited compared to engines like Unity or Unreal Engine. You may need to rely on external libraries or dive into C/C++ for more advanced 3D game development.

Does Unity 3D use Python?

Does Unity 3D use Python?

Typically, Unity uses C# as its primary scripting language, which allows developers to interact with the engine and customize their game's behavior. However, Unity does not natively support Python for game scripting or editor scripting within the engine.

What language is GTA V written in?

What language is GTA V written in?

So, in summary, while the engine that GTA V runs on it indeed written in C/C++, Lua can easily be included over the top of it as an embedded language for modders to use.

Can HTML make 3D games?

Can HTML make 3D games?

A-Frame is a web framework for building 3D and VR experiences. Under the hood, it is a Three. js framework with a declarative entity-component pattern, meaning we can build scenes with just HTML. Can you make 3D games with Lua?

Can you make 3D games with Lua?

You can use Lua in Open 3D Engine (O3DE) to facilitate quick iteration of your game project. Lua is a powerful, fast, lightweight, embeddable scripting language. When you construct new gameplay and game systems, you can run your changes immediately, without compiling your source code.
